Nigeria: Missing sokoto governor critic found in Zamfara

By Zuleihat Owuiye, Mamos Nigeria

Hamdiyya Sharif, a prominent critic of the Sokoto State Governor, has been found in a critical condition at the Bakura General Hospital in Zamfara State. According to her lawyer, Abba Hikima, Hamdiyya is currently under the care of medical personnel and is being guarded by security personnel.

Hikima had earlier confirmed that Hamdiyya was kidnapped, sparking widespread concern. The news of her disappearance had generated significant interest, with many calling for her safe release.

As per Hikima’s post on his official Facebook handle, Hamdiyya’s condition is currently critical

The circumstances surrounding her presence in her current location and the state of her health remain unclear, but her lawyer’s statement suggests that she is receiving medical attention.

The circumstances surrounding Hamdiyya’s disappearance and her current situation are still under investigation. Her lawyer’s confirmation of her kidnapping and subsequent discovery in Zamfara State raises questions about her safety and well-being.
